Companies Leading the Way
Several companies are at the forefront of developing AI-powered roasting systems with real-time feedback. One such company is Aillio, a Swedish coffee roasting equipment manufacturer that has developed the Bullet R1, a roaster that uses AI algorithms to optimize the roasting process. The Bullet R1 allows roasters to control the temperature, airflow, and drum speed with precision, ensuring a consistent roast every time.
Another company leading the way in AI-powered roasting systems is Bellwether Coffee, a US-based company that offers a range of roasting solutions for coffee roasters. Their Roast.IQ software uses AI algorithms to analyze data from the roasting process and provide real-time feedback to roasters, allowing them to make adjustments on the fly and achieve the perfect roast.
